System requirements
Review the following system requirements for the NetBackup Sheltered Harbor solution:
NetBackup primary server: Version 10.2
NetBackup media server: Version 10.2
NetBackup client: Version 10.2
Note:
NetBackup version 10.2 is highly recommended for NetBackup primary, media server, and client roles. Limited NetBackup deployment types for BYO and Flex Appliance are supported using version 10.1
KMS: Use either of the following KMS services:
Cloud KMS (CKMS): Azure key vault based external KMS solutions is supported.
On-premises KMS (EKMS): See External KMS - Considerations in the Encryption and Security Solutions section for more information.
Note:
NetBackup KMS cannot be used for the Sheltered Harbor solution configuration.
Note:
CRL downloading is not allowed on NetBackup client by default, hence one should enable it by setting ALLOW_SH_EKMS_CRL_DOWNLOAD config flag to 1 to make SSL connection to an external KMS server (default value is 0).
Immutable cloud storage: An immutable cloud storage provider is required to support Sheltered Harbor specific standards. See cloud storage vendor compatibility list with either of these two designations.
S3 Object Lock: Yes
Object Lock (Immutable storage): Yes
Operating system: For information on the operating system requirements for the NetBackup primary server, media server and client, see Veritas NetBackup Compatibility List.
